Technical professionals are often trained for precision, but real influence requires persuasion. This course on storytelling for technical professionals teaches you how to move beyond clarity and master technical storytelling frameworks that shape perception, frame decisions, and guide stakeholders. You'll learn the problem-solution-impact narrative model, apply the three-act storytelling framework to engineering initiatives, and discover how to turn dense data and architecture decisions into executive communication that connects technology to business outcomes.
